    The crux of the Nutt lawsuit

    Here is the clause of the separation agreement that Mars is basing his case on:

    ?Outside of any obligation, legal or otherwise, to reveal the terms of this Agreement to third parties, the University agrees not to release or disclose information related to this agreement,? the clause reads. ?The University further agrees to direct members of the control groups for the Foundation and for UM not to make any statement relative to Nutt?s tenure as an employee that may damage or harm Nutt?s reputation as a football coach.?

    The bears are countering that only the admin at the time was bound by that agreement, and that the current admin never was a party to that agreement and therefore is not bound to it.
